Harnessing the Power of RFID for Inventory Tracking
In today's dynamic and competitive business landscape, effectively managing inventory is crucial for success. RFID (Radio-Frequency Identification) technology offers a revolutionary solution to streamline this process. By leveraging RFID tags and readers, businesses can obtain unprecedented levels of visibility and control over their inventory assets. These intelligent tags emit unique identification signals that can be read by RFID readers from a distance. This enables real-time tracking of items as they move through the supply chain, from procurement to storage, and ultimately to delivery.
- As a result, businesses can improve inventory accuracy, minimize stockouts and overstocking, accelerate order fulfillment processes, and gain valuable insights into goods movement patterns.
Moreover, RFID technology promotes improved security by deterring theft and unauthorized access to inventory. Ultimately, RFID is a transformative technology that empowers businesses to enhance their inventory management practices, leading to increased efficiency and profitability.
